#2608c0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2608c0 is composed of 14.9% red, 3.1%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.2% cyan, 95.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 249.8 degrees, a saturation of 92% and a lightness of 39.2%. #2608c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#4c10ff with #000081.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

Shades and Tints of #2608c0
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010004 is the darkest color, while #f2f0f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#2608c0
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f5d6b is the less saturated color, while #2100c8 is the most saturated one.
